At our organization we use Dynamics as the CRM, and we have specific support engineers assigned to specific customers. To track their open interactions and SLAs, each agent must create a set of custom dashboards in Dynamics. 
The process of creating the dashboards is cumbersome and error prone, and involves building multiple queries and then sharing those queries to the agents.
 
That said, the only difference between each person's dashboard is the agent name and the Organization ID(s) assigned to that agent.
 
I'm wondering if there's a way we could automate the creation of the dashboards in Dynamics by building a tool where we could just enter the agent name, and the Org ID, click a /generate/ button, and have those queries and dashboards automatically created and ready to use.
 
I'm not a developer, but if this sounds possible, just some pointers on which app/tool to use would be welcome as a starting point.

    Thanks for responding. We know how to duplicate dashboards, but there's still a lot of manual work for each new user we set up. We have to go in and create custom Advanced Find queries, change the agent name in each query, change the Org IDs, point all the dashboard components to the updated saved queries, and so on. That's what we're looking to automate.
